The U.S. Department of Justice is investigating the South Carolina Highway Patrol after several videos recorded by patrol car dash board cameras surfaced showing officers behaving inappropriately. Two officers were recorded hitting fleeing suspects with their vehicles, and Daniel C. Campbell was shown saying to a suspect, "You better run n***** because I'm fixin' to kill you." The South Carolina police disciplined Campbell with a reprimand, suspension, and required anger management and diversity training. South Carolina governor Mark Sanford is quoted as saying that he should have been fired.
Fast Facts:
- Incident Occurred: Dec. 12, 2004
- Allegedly stopped a car with 3 men inside for a traffic violation
- Stated he smelled alcohol on their breath, and asked them to get out of the car
- Reported that he saw a gun in the car
- Jeremy Travio Saxon is reported to have attempted to flee
- Campbell subdued him, in the process uttering a racial epithet
- Saxon has previous charges of murder, armed robbery with a deadly weapon, and assault and battery with intent to kill
